What Are Freestyle Type Beats?

To realize the relevance of freestyle trap beats, it's vital to initially break down what a freestyle beat in fact is. In straightforward terms, a freestyle beat is an important track that is created for artists to rap or sing over without the demand for pre-written lyrics or tunes. It's suggested to influence off-the-cuff performances, motivating rappers to deliver spontaneous and frequently extra raw, impulsive verses.

A freestyle type beat differs somewhat from a normal instrumental in that it's structured in a way that gives musicians space to take a breath. These beats typically have less ariose components, leaving room for detailed flows and powerful wordplay. They're at the same time commonly more recurring than conventional tune instrumentals, making certain that the rapper or singer can conveniently discover their groove and ride the beat without getting lost in complex plans.

Freestyle Trap Beats A Subgenre Within Freestyle

Currently, within the branch of freestyle beats, there is a details subset called freestyle trap beat. Trap songs, originating from the southerly United States, is trap beat defined by intense use 808 bass drums, quick hi-hat patterns, and dark, irritable tunes. It's a noise that has expanded in popularity for many years, becoming one of the most prominent styles in contemporary rap.

Freestyle trap beats take these trademark features and fuse them with the flexibility and flexibility of freestyle beats, causing a powerful mix. These beats are ideal for artists aiming to bring energy and aggression to their verses while still keeping the freedom to check out different flows and styles.

DaBaby Type Beat: A Modern Freestyle Icon

Amongst the many variations of freestyle catch beats, the DaBaby type beat has actually turned into one of one of the most popular. DaBaby type beats are inspired by the signature audio of the North Carolina rapper DaBaby, recognized for his rapid-fire delivery, catchy hooks, and compelling production. These beats normally feature rapid tempos, punchy 808s, and minimalistic yet aggressive melodies, making them excellent for high-energy freestyle performances.

Why DaBaby Type Beats Work So perfect for Freestyles

1. Quick Tempos: The quick speed of a DaBaby type beat encourages rappers to supply rapid-fire flows, compeling them to believe on their feet and push their lyrical borders.

2. Simple Yet Appealing Tunes: Unlike some trap beats that can be overly complicated, DaBaby type beats are often built around basic, repetitive tunes that leave area for the rap artist's vocals to radiate.

3. Potent Drums: The hostile percussion in these beats includes an aspect of seriousness, driving the musician to match the beat's intensity with their verses.

What Is a Free Type Beat?

A free type beat is an instrumental that producers give free of charge use, commonly for non-commercial purposes. While the beats can be utilized for demonstrations, freestyles, and social media sites web content, artists typically require to invest a certificate if they wish to release the song commercially (i.e., on streaming platforms or available).

This design has been a game-changer, allowing young musicians to trying out their sound, exercise their freestyling, and develop an internet visibility without having to worry about manufacturing costs.
